Saturday Anne, Brandy and I went to visit the Memorial to the Resistance in WW2. It lies on a hill top near Chasseneuil and overlooks the countryside for miles around.
It is set out like the Allied cemeteries in Normandy with rows of headstones, each marked with the name of a fallen resistance fighter. In the centre lieas a mausoleum dedicated to the Resistance.
